.top-nav li{
	float:left;
	display:inline;
	position:relative;
	padding:0;
	margin:0;
	list-style:none
}
.top-nav li a {color:#fff; display:block; font-weight:bold; height:22px; text-decoration:none; text-indent:-99999px;}
.top-nav li a:hover {color:#fff;position:relative;}

.top-nav li.m1 {background:url(../images/nav.gif) 0 0 no-repeat}
.top-nav li.m1 a {width:105px}

.top-nav li.m2 {background:url(../images/nav.gif)  -105px 0 no-repeat}
.top-nav li.m2 a {width:96px}

.top-nav li.m3 {background:url(../images/nav.gif)  -201px 0 no-repeat}
.top-nav li.m3 a {width:66px}

.top-nav li.m4 {background:url(../images/nav.gif)  -267px 0 no-repeat}
.top-nav li.m4 a {width:94px}

.top-nav li.m5 {background:url(../images/nav.gif)  -361px 0 no-repeat}
.top-nav li.m5 a {width:149px}

.top-nav li.m6 {background:url(../images/nav.gif)  -510px 0 no-repeat}
.top-nav li.m6 a {width:163px}

.top-nav li.m7 {background:url(../images/nav.gif)  -673px 0 no-repeat}
.top-nav li.m7 a {width:69px}


.sidebar .nav li{
	border-bottom:1px solid #adadad;
	margin:0 2px 0 0;
	padding-left:8px;
	line-height:14px
}
.sidebar .nav li.end{
	border:none
}
.sidebar .nav li.end a{
	padding-bottom:4px
}
.sidebar .nav li a{
	padding:7px 5px 9px 20px;
	display: inline-block;
	background:url(../images/list.gif) no-repeat 0 0;
}